Types of Sectional Financing Options
Alright, let's explore the different types of Pseiiblackse sectional financing options you might encounter. Knowing your options is key to making a smart decision! First up, we have store credit cards. Many furniture stores offer their own credit cards, often with special promotions like deferred interest or discounts on purchases. These can be tempting, but be sure to read the fine print! Deferred interest can be a trap if you don't pay off the balance within the promotional period, as you could end up owing interest on the entire purchase amount retroactively. Next, there are personal loans. These are typically offered by banks or credit unions and can be a good option if you have a decent credit score. Personal loans usually have fixed interest rates and predictable monthly payments, making them easier to budget for. However, interest rates can vary depending on your creditworthiness, so shop around for the best rates. Buy Now, Pay Later (BNPL) services have become increasingly popular in recent years. These services allow you to split your purchase into smaller installments, often with no interest if you pay on time. However, late fees can be steep, so it's important to be disciplined with your payments. BNPL can be a convenient option for smaller sectional purchases, but be mindful of the terms and conditions. Lease-to-own is another option, but it's generally the most expensive. With lease-to-own, you're essentially renting the sectional with the option to buy it at the end of the lease term. The total cost of ownership is usually much higher than buying the sectional outright or using other financing options. Finally, you could also consider using a general-purpose credit card. If you have a credit card with a low interest rate or rewards program, this could be a viable option, especially if you plan to pay off the balance quickly. Just be sure to avoid carrying a balance for too long, as interest charges can add up. Choosing the right financing option depends on your individual circumstances, credit score, and financial goals. Take the time to compare the terms, interest rates, and fees associated with each option before making a decision. A little research can save you a lot of money in the long run!
Factors to Consider Before Financing
Before you jump headfirst into sectional financing, let's pump the brakes and talk about some crucial factors you need to consider. This isn't just about getting a new sofa; it's about making a financially sound decision. First and foremost, assess your budget. How much can you realistically afford to pay each month without stretching yourself too thin? Take a close look at your income and expenses, and be honest with yourself about what you can handle. Remember, financing is a commitment, and you don't want to end up struggling to make payments. Next, check your credit score. Your credit score plays a major role in the interest rates and terms you'll be offered. A higher credit score typically means lower interest rates, which can save you a significant amount of money over the life of the loan. You can check your credit score for free through various online services. If your credit score isn't where you want it to be, take steps to improve it before applying for financing. This might involve paying down existing debt, correcting errors on your credit report, and avoiding new credit applications. Compare interest rates and fees from different lenders. Don't just settle for the first offer you receive. Shop around and compare the terms and conditions of each financing option. Pay close attention to the annual percentage rate (APR), which includes both the interest rate and any fees associated with the loan. Be aware of any potential hidden fees, such as late payment fees, prepayment penalties, or origination fees. These fees can add up and significantly increase the overall cost of financing. Consider the length of the financing term. A longer term means lower monthly payments, but it also means you'll be paying more interest over time. A shorter term means higher monthly payments, but you'll pay less interest overall. Choose a term that strikes a balance between affordability and minimizing interest costs. Finally, read the fine print before signing any agreements. Make sure you understand all the terms and conditions, including the interest rate, payment schedule, and any penalties for late payments or early payoff. Don't be afraid to ask questions if anything is unclear. By carefully considering these factors, you can make an informed decision about sectional financing and ensure that it's the right choice for your financial situation. Remember, a little planning can go a long way!
Tips for Getting the Best Financing Deal
Okay, you're ready to dive into sectional financing, but how do you snag the best possible deal? Here are some killer tips to help you save money and get the most bang for your buck! First up, improve your credit score. We've already touched on this, but it's worth repeating. A higher credit score is your golden ticket to lower interest rates and better terms. Take the time to improve your credit score before applying for financing, and you'll be rewarded with significant savings. Shop around for the best rates. Don't just settle for the first offer you receive. Get quotes from multiple lenders, including banks, credit unions, and online lenders. Compare the interest rates, fees, and terms of each offer to find the best deal. Negotiate the price of the sectional. Before you even start thinking about financing, try to negotiate the price of the sectional itself. Many furniture stores are willing to negotiate, especially if you're paying in cash or financing through them. Don't be afraid to haggle! Look for promotional offers. Keep an eye out for special financing promotions, such as deferred interest or low-interest rates. These promotions can save you a significant amount of money, but be sure to read the fine print and understand the terms and conditions. Consider a secured loan. If you have assets, such as a car or home, you may be able to secure a loan using those assets as collateral. Secured loans typically have lower interest rates than unsecured loans, but be aware that you risk losing your assets if you default on the loan. Pay attention to the repayment terms. Choose a repayment term that you can realistically afford. A shorter term means higher monthly payments, but you'll pay less interest overall. A longer term means lower monthly payments, but you'll pay more interest over time. Find a balance that works for your budget. Avoid unnecessary add-ons. Furniture stores often try to sell you add-ons, such as fabric protection or extended warranties. These add-ons can be expensive and may not be worth the cost. Decline any add-ons that you don't need. Read the fine print carefully. Before you sign any financing agreements, be sure to read the fine print carefully. Make sure you understand all the terms and conditions, including the interest rate, payment schedule, and any penalties for late payments or early payoff. By following these tips, you can increase your chances of getting the best possible financing deal on your dream sectional. Happy shopping!
